IntroductionGestational diabetes mellitus (GDM) refers to the first occurrence of the abnormalities of carbohydrate metabolism to different extent during pregnancy and it is one of the most common complications during pregnancy. GDM seriously threatens the health of pregnant women, fetus and neonates, which can easily lead to macrosomia, polyhydramnios, gestational hypertension and neonatal complications et al. The mechanism of GDM is remain unknown, and the present opinion is that the insulin resistance and the decrease of the secretion of islet beta cell are important parts in the pathogenesis of GDM. New investigations find that adiponectin and resistin are both cytokines secreted by adipocytes, and related studies show that they have close relationship with obesity and diabetes mellitus, which have important significance for the screening, predication, prognosis of diabetes mellitus and provide theoretical basis for its treatment. However, further studies concerning the relationship between GDM and adiponectin and resistin are still needed.Our study evaluates the serum concentration of adiponectin and resistin in pregnant women with different carbohydrate tolerance and perform correlation analysis with body weight index (BMI) and insulin resistance index, then investigate the relationship between adiponectin, resistin and GDM, and their relevance in the pathogenesis of GDM.Methods50-g glucose screening test was conducted for many cases pregnant women at 28-32 weeks of pregnancy. If the blood sugar value was abnormal to examine with oral glucose tolerance test (OGTT). According to the result of OGTT, three groups were divided. The first group was 30 cases of normal glucose tolerance (NGT), the second group was 21 cases of impaired glucose tolerance (GIGT), the third group was 32 cases of gestational diabetes mellitus (GDM). ELISA technique was employed to determine the serum adiponectin and resistin concentration, at the same time the fasting blood glucose, insulin concentration were detected. Insulin resistance index was calculated by HOMA, and the dependability of index was analyzed.ResultsIn the NGT, GIGT and GDM groups the serum adiponectin level tended to decrease gradually in turn (P<0.01), NGT8.52±1.69mg/L,GIGT5.88±2.97mg/L,GDM4.37±2.43mg/L, but the level of serum resistin tended to advance gradually in turn (P<0.01), NGT6.45±1.02ug/L,GIGT9.11±3.82ug/L,GDM10.63±4.13ug/L. Serum adiponectin correlated negatively with insulin resistance index, fasting blood glucose and BMI (P<0.01), whereas resistin correlated positively with the index above(P< 0.01), serum adiponectin correlated negatively with resistin of GDM(r=-0.842,-0.856, P<0.01).DiscussionAdiponectin and resistin, secreted by adipocytes, are adipose tissue specialized plasma protein, which have close relationship with obesity, insulin resistance, type 2 diabetes and atherosclerosis et al. Our study showed that in the NGT, GIGT and GDM groups, the serum adiponectin level tended to decrease gradually in turn, but resistin level tended to increase, which indicated that adiponectin was a protecting factor of GDM, while resistin was a promoter. For the further investigation of the correlation between adiponectin and resistin in the pathogenesis of GDM, we evaluated the height and weight of pregnant women, fasting blood glucose, fasting blood insulin, BMI, IR, and performed correlation analysis. The result showed that serum adiponectin correlated negatively with IR, but resistin correlated positively with IR, which suggested that adiponectin and resistin could act on GDM through the varying of IR. Low adiponectin level, high resistin level have high risk correlation with the pathogenesis of GDM, and have important significance for the screening, predication, prognosis of diabetes mellitus, which will provide new theoretical basis for the diagnosis and treatment of GDM..Conclusion1. Adiponectin is one of a protecting factor for GDM, a insulin sensitizer, which can decrease insulin resistance index (IR); Resistin can promote the progress of GDM and increase IR.2. Adiponectin and resistin act reversely in the progress of GDM, antagonize each other in dose, and restrict each other in function.3. Adiponectin and resistin could act on GDM may be through the varying of IR, and raising adiponectin level, reducing resistin level can be a new target of the treatment of GDM in the future.
